Big Sandy Heritage Center

The Big Sandy Heritage Center preserves the history of the Big Sandy Valley. Located in downtown Pikeville, listed on the National Register of Historic Places and is one of the properties listed on the downtown walking tour. Antebellum decades, farming, coal, floods, frontier era, transportation, illegal liquor, personalities, moving mountains and the Hatfield & McCoy

Black Gold Festival

The Black Gold Festival is Kentucky’s second largest festival (the Kentucky Derby Festival Marathon/mini-Marathon is the largest). Festival goers can see the Black Gold Bike Show, the Road Hazards Extreme Team Stunt Show, the Black Diamond Street Rod Show, Antique Appraisals, the Ugliest Lamp Contest, a parade, and an assortment of food vendors and arts
